Your plugs are fine. You want to be looking for white speckles on your electrode... not black ones. If you have white speckles this means you are running into detonation.
yeah what he said.., black specs means the porcelin is melting at those spots..
fyi. white specs.. are melted pieces of Aluminum which have scraped off the wall and melted on the plugs which is detonation
